 Hi all,

just started ME2, and I have a question about Lair of the Shadow broker.

How does DLC work in this game?
When I buy and download it, can I start this mission at any time?
Or is there a "trigger"  point in the game?

There's a trigger point for some ME2 DLC, including this one. Basically it only becomes available when you encounter Liara during the normal course of the story (she does have an appearance in the regular story, but limited to giving info about other NPCs and some minor sidequests). Unfortunately there is an annoying bug which it's known to prevent recruitment of one or both characters Liara has info on if you do the Shadow Broker mission before getting them, so best to make it the last major thing you do on the Ilium hub world. Don't leave it too late though as it has a lot of good loot answer can be revisited for more goodies.

The earliest you are able to do the dlc is after Horizon. when you go to Ilum. I usually do the dlc after the suicide mission.

Personal preference. I feel there's too much loot to leave it for after SM, especially since you can keep going back until all the extra upgrades drop. Another useful thing is being able to respec your squadmates' points, which you may want to do for several missions including the SM. Lastly, and especially if Liara was the ME1 LI, you can treat it almost as Shep's loyalty mission which is a reason to do it in mid game. But YMMV. Do it when it seems right to you.
